2007 Willamette Valley Pinot Noir

Raptor Ridge Reserve is a captivating red wine from the renowned Willamette Valley, showcasing the rich character of the 2007 vintage. This Pinot Noir presents a beautifully balanced profile with a medium body that caresses the palate. The acidity is vibrant, lending a refreshing brightness that elevates its overall appeal. With notable fruit intensity, this wine bursts with luscious flavors of ripe cherry and blackberry, complemented by enticing earthy undertones. The tannins are elegantly structured, providing a gentle grip without overwhelming the senses. With a dry finish, Raptor Ridge Reserve is an exquisite expression of its terroir, offering a delightful tasting experience that speaks to both the craft of winemaking and the unique characteristics of the region.

Willamette Valley
Willamette Valley

The Willamette Valley is understandably most often associated with Pinot Noir. The cool-climate region has a unique relationship to this most delicate (and temperamental!) red wine grape. Lying on the same latitude as Burgundy in France, the Willamette Valley enjoys the perfect balance of sunshine and rain, proximity to the Pacific Ocean and protection on either side by the Coast Range and the Cascade Mountains. Along its 100 miles, the Willamette Valley boasts many distinct terroirs, so among its many brightly fruity, elegantly structured and blissfully fragrant Pinots, you'll also find exceptional Pinot Gris, Chardonnay and Riesling.
